Medications

Medications are an essential part of treatment for people with bipolar condition. Psychiatrists can prescribe various medications to handle signs, depending upon what kind of episodes the person has and other factors. People often need to try numerous medicines before discovering the ideal one that helps manage their signs. Individuals likewise might need to take their medicine in combination with other treatments, like therapy.

Mood supporting medications are utilized to assist manage manic or hypomanic episodes. These include lithium (Lithobid), valproic acid, divalproex sodium (Depakote, Depakote ER) and carbamazepine (Tegretol, Tegretol XR, Equetro). Antipsychotics are sometimes contributed to mood-stabilizing medications, such as olanzapine (Zyprexa), quetiapine (Seroquel), aripiprazole (Abilify), lurasidone (Latuda), ziprasidone (Geodon) and cariprazine (Vraylar).

Therapy

The medications your psychiatrist prescribes will help you handle your bipolar illness, but talk treatment is likewise a fundamental part of your treatment. Psychotherapy, which is likewise called psychoanalysis or therapy, can assist you determine and change unhelpful thoughts and behaviors that add to your state of mind swings. It can likewise teach you healthy coping techniques and wellness practices that may improve your symptoms. You can find therapists who specialize in treating bipolar illness by browsing online. Assistance Groups

For people who have bipolar disorder, there are support system that can provide emotional assistance. These groups are a terrific place to fulfill others who share similar experiences and to ask concerns. They can likewise be a terrific resource for discovering other kinds of treatment and coping methods. Some support system are led by psychological health specialists, while others are led by peers who have bipolar affective disorder. These groups are not a replacement for professional treatment, but they can be a vital part of your treatment strategy.

There are a number of online and in-person support groups for individuals who have bipolar disorder. A few of these groups are free and offer a variety of subjects. Others are more focused on specific concerns, such as bipolar depression or mania throughout pregnancy. A few of these groups are run by psychological health professionals, while others are volunteer-led or hosted by health care companies. Besides support system, there are also numerous online forums and chatroom that focus on bipolar affective disorder. Among these is 7 Cups, which is a chat room that permits users to interact with other members through text or audio. It is free to sign up with, but it is not kept track of by health specialists and can be a little intimidating for those who are brand-new to the site.

Another choice is the Depression and Bipolar Support Alliance, which has a number of tools to assist individuals with bipolar disorder. The organization's website includes a series of interactive self-tests and offers insightful articles about the condition. It also hosts educational webinars and podcasts to promote awareness and minimize preconception around the condition. The company's objective is to empower people with bipolar disorder and their households to live healthier lives.
